摘要
Besides nitric oxide (NO), NO synthases (NOS) also produce superoxide (·O2−), a primary reactive oxygen species involved in both cell injury and signaling. Neuronal NOS was first found to produce ·O2− in vitro. Subsequent studies revealed ·O2− generation as a common property of all NOS isoforms. Although NOS was originally shown to produce ·O2− under defined conditions such as substrate or cofactor depletion, recent enzymatic studies found that the reduction of oxygen to ·O2− is an obligatory step in NO synthesis. Tetrahydrobiopterin appears to play a key role in preventing ·O2− release from the NOS oxygenase domain. On the other hand, the NOS reductase domain is also capable of producing significant amounts of ·O2−. Increasing evidence demonstrates that ·O2− generation is involved in both physiological and pathological actions of NOS.
